Brandon Marsh accepts responsibility for baserunning error in Phillies loss to Astros
Summary

The Philadelphia Phillies fell to the Houston Astros 6-5 on Tuesday. Despite a two-run home run from Trea Turner in the sixth inning that narrowed the early 5-0 deficit, baserunning miscues stalled the team's momentum. Brandon Marsh acknowledged a significant error in the seventh inning when he was doubled off second base following a lineout by JT Realmuto. Marsh noted he strayed too far from the bag with no outs, calling the mistake unacceptable and an error in judgment. The Phillies continue to struggle with recurring base-path blunders throughout the 2026 season. These recurring errors remain a concern for the team as they look toward postseason contention.
